Elements and Performance Criteria

ELEMENTS

PERFORMANCE CRITERIA

Elements describe the essential outcomes.

Performance criteria describe the performance needed to demonstrate achievement of the element.

1

Prepare to install and replace LV CT metering

1.1

WHS/OHS requirements and workplace procedures for a given work area are identified and applied

1.2

WHS/OHS hazards are identified, risks are assessed, and control measures are implemented for work preparation

1.3

WHS/OHS hazards not previously identified are noted, risks assessed and risk control measures implemented

1.4

Switchboard on which the meter/s and CTs are to be installed, inspected and tested are evaluated for compliance with safety and relevant industry standards

1.5

Further work instructions for safety and/or functionality defects of the switchboard are sought from appropriate person/s in accordance with workplace procedures

1.6

Installation of the meter, sequence and rectification work is prepared in consultation with relevant person/s

1.7

Material needed for the work is obtained in accordance with workplace procedures and checked against work requirements

1.8

Tools, equipment and testing devices needed for work are obtained in accordance with workplace procedures and checked for correct operation and safety

2

Install and replace CT metering

2.1

WHS/OHS risk control measures and workplace procedures for carrying out the work are followed

2.2

Need to test and measure live electrical work is determined in accordance with WHS/OHS requirements and workplace procedures

2.3

Existing metering is checked and isolated in accordance with WHS/OHS requirements and workplace procedures

2.4

Approved rectification work is carried out to comply with relevant industry standards and workplace procedures

2.5

Meters and CTs are installed and replaced to comply with relevant industry standards and work specifications

2.6

Metering power, functional requirements and communication connections, as required, are in accordance with manufacturer specifications and relevant industry standards

2.7

Meter operating parameters and functional requirements are in accordance with manufacturer specifications and relevant industry standards

2.8

Unplanned situations are responded to in accordance with workplace procedures and with the approval of an authorised person in a manner that minimises risk to personnel and equipment

2.9

Quality checks of the installed apparatus are undertaken in accordance with workplace procedures

2.10

Metering and CT installation is carried out efficiently without unnecessary waste of materials, services, damage to apparatus, circuits or environment using sustainable energy principles

3

Complete and report metering installation activities

3.1

WHS/OHS work completion risk control measures and procedures are followed and supply is reinstated to the installation is accordance with workplace procedures

3.2

Worksite is cleaned and made safe in accordance with workplace procedures

3.3

Quality checks of the installed metering and CTs is in accordance with relevant industry standards

3.4

Metering and CT work is documented and appropriate person/s notified in accordance with workplace procedures
